- phgruver: @champ $AMD $QQQ $NVDA #U-turn $NVDA is only 8% of $QQQ, whereas it is over 21% of $SMH. As for "competition", $AMD and $INTC are the only credible competitors, both having respectable 3-D Graphics Processors of their own. AI, of course, is a different animal, but it is being built on 3-D Graphics Processors. What $NVDA is trying to do is create a special processor that is optimized for AI. You think that $INTC and $AMD aren't working on it as well? The "moat" on this isn't as wide as some people think. $NVDA has a head start, but there are some really sharp chip designers who don't work for $NVDA....

The investment seeks to replicate as closely as possible, before fees and expenses, the price and yield performance of the Market Vectors® US Listed Semiconductor 25 Index (the "Semiconductor Index"). The fund normally invests at least 80% of its total assets in securities that comprise the fund's benchmark index. The Semiconductor Index is comprised of common stocks and depositary receipts of U.S. exchange-listed companies in the semiconductor sector. Such companies may include medium-capitalization companies and foreign companies that are listed on a U.S. exchange. The fund is non-diversified.
